Navigating Grief and Joy

This chapter explores the complex interplay between joyful faith and the deep sorrow of losing a child. It highlights the balance between coping mechanisms, such as work and community support, and the dangers of escapism. Emphasizing the need for empathy in social interactions surrounding grief, the speakers encourage open dialogues and the importance of simply being present for those who are mourning.
